6 Company Instructions Found Out From an Escape Room




Escape rooms are a physical adventure game where players address a series of challenges and also riddles utilizing ideas to complete the secret story in the room. I have actually been wishing to do this for some time, so I authorized us up. Exactly what a mistake! The task was a complete mess. However throughout this cluster, I did tip back as well as find out a few features of team effort as well as analytic.

First of all, let me discuss how this escape room was organized. There were concerning 6-7 groups of 10-12 individuals each. In this activity, we were completing against each group to resolve the puzzle as well as leave the escape room first. While this set up does not constantly occur in escape rooms, it is something we see in organizations. Having several groups in a firm prevails. Having a lots individuals on a team is not unusual. And also sadly, in some cases those teams run at cross-purposes or complete for spending plan bucks. Right here were my takeaways.

1. Everyone has to understand the goal. As well as be encouraged to achieve it. I comprehend that this just is a game. But also in games, there's a objective you're attempting to attain. It was apparent that some teams didn't know what an escape room was, exactly how it worked, as well as what they obtained for taking part. Also if it's simply bragging rights.
2. The group has to have a leader. It may seem really fantastic to claim that the team does not require a leader, however I would certainly call bravo sierra on that one. Teams require somebody to lead. Also if it's to make sure that everyone knows or gets a voice. Which leads me to the next lesson ...
3. Every staff member should receive the very same interaction. As soon as we were able to start, every person in our group grabbed a challenge and spread. The leader really did not quit them. So, everyone was doing their own point. Group participants just weren't able to assist each various other since they didn't have the same information.
4. Being arranged could be a group asset. When it pertains to analytical, being arranged could be a remarkable advantage. I have actually already stated that our ideas were scattered around. Not having a feeling of order placed us behind the various other teams since we couldn't see exactly how the problem hints meshed.
5. Groups need analytic abilities. Not only to solve problems, but to identify red herrings. One of the creative facets to this escape room was the positioning of a false clue ( also known as false trail). It is essential for groups to recognize that they will collect great deals of information yet not necessarily need all of it to resolve the trouble.
6. All team tasks ought to get a debrief. Even if it's a short one. An additional good element to this escape room was a debrief. You people understand I'm a follower of debriefs as well as there's research to show it enhances performance by approximately 20 percent.
